TTR is the official table tennis rating number in Germany. It is centrally maintained by myTischtennis.de and recalculated after every league match.

- What is TT Play?
- TT Play is a table tennis app for active players in Germany. TTR rating, TTR calculator, fixtures, results, league table, team, club and favorites in a single view. Independently built, free, no ads. Optimized for iPhone and iPad.
- Where does the data come from?
- Data source is myTischtennis.de, the official platform of the DTTB. Technically, data is loaded in the same way a standard web browser loads a page. The app then structures and presents that data as a personal player profile with TTR history, club context, league table, and fixtures — all in one view.

- Who is behind TT Play?
- TT Play is a private, non-commercial project by Peter Kreinz, built from the perspective of an active table tennis player. The idea took shape in early 2026 as a personal contribution to table tennis in Germany: after years of declining club membership, the sport faces the challenge of attracting new players and keeping existing ones engaged. What was missing was a mobile companion that lets players of all ages check their TTR on the go, prepare for the next league match, or follow their team's results. TT Play aims to close exactly this gap — for seasoned league players and young talents alike.
